How to prevent the accidental spread of agricultural pests and diseases by enforcing biosecurity measures for tourist activities.
Travelers, guides, and communities share responsibility for protecting farms and ecosystems; practical biosecurity practices reduce pest transfer, safeguard crops, and support sustainable, nature-based tourism that benefits local livelihoods and biodiversity alike.

Globally, tourism touches farms, forests, and markets in countless ways, creating opportunities for unintended pest or pathogen movement. Visitors may carry soil, plant material, or contaminated gear from one site to another, bypassing natural barriers that would otherwise limit spread. Bioregional tourism thrives when operators implement clear biosecurity protocols that are easy to follow and culturally appropriate. This involves pre-trip guidance, on-site facilities for cleaning and sanitation, and the use of dedicated equipment that remains within the tour group. By embedding these measures into daily routines, communities can minimize cross-site contamination while maintaining authentic experiences for travelers.
At the heart of effective biosecurity is risk awareness. Tour operators should assess the specific pests and diseases relevant to their destinations and tailor measures accordingly. Simple steps, like restricting the movement of soil, plant samples, and organic debris, can dramatically lower risk. Providing accessible handwashing stations, securing footwear mats at entry points, and distributing cleanable footwear covers are practical, low-cost controls. Training staff to identify warning signs of disease in crops and signs of pests during site visits empowers frontline workers to respond quickly. Clear communication with visitors reinforces responsible behavior throughout the itinerary.
Education and practical protocols reinforce responsible travel habits and resilience.
A successful biosecurity program blends policy with hospitality. Pre-arrival information should outline mandatory practices without overwhelming guests. For example, travellers can be advised to leave behind nonessential gear that could harbor pests, and to use designated transport that prevents soil transfer between sites. On arrival, hosts can provide labeled containers for waste disposal, cleaning solutions suitable for footwear and gear, and a map showing restricted areas where crop protection zones apply. This approach honors visitor curiosity while signaling that protecting agriculture and biodiversity is a shared priority across communities and travel industries.

During tours, managers can implement structured checks at key transition points, such as field entrances, farmhouses, and packing areas. Quick visual inspections, combined with short, friendly briefings, help normalize safe practices. Operators might rotate responsibilities among guides to ensure continued vigilance, and use simple signposts to remind groups about how to clean gear or sanitize equipment before moving to the next site. When guests observe consistent routines, they’re more likely to participate actively. Consistency reduces gaps where pests could hitchhike between destinations, preserving crop health and ecosystem integrity.
Community involvement ensures locally owned, sustainable pest prevention.
Education is a cornerstone of preventive biosecurity. Tours that include brief, memorable lessons about local pests, diseases, and the consequences of spread create a sense of stewardship. Visual aids, bilingual materials, and hands-on demonstrations help diverse audiences grasp why soil on boots matters. Equally important is teaching guests how to clean equipment, reduce waste, and minimize plant contact. Engaging local farmers and researchers as co-facilitators adds credibility and relevance, turning travelers into ambassadors. By linking biosecurity to livelihoods and biodiversity, programs foster lasting respect for agricultural systems and protected habitats alike.

Operationally, restricting the import and movement of potentially contaminated items is essential. Establishing a gear exchange or exchange-without-purposing soil policy prevents cross-site contamination. Providing portable cleaning kits. Shoes with removable soles enable thorough sanitation between stops. Maintaining a checklist for staff that captures observations, disinfection actions, and any deviations helps track adherence and accountability. Documented procedures support auditing and continuous improvement. In this way, biosecurity becomes a transparent, traceable component of the visitor experience rather than an afterthought.

Community-led approaches to biosecurity strengthen trust and effectiveness. Local stakeholders, including farmers, guides, park rangers, and hospitality workers, can co-create rules that are culturally appropriate and economically feasible. Participatory committees may oversee site-specific biosecurity risk assessments, update signage, and monitor compliance. By incorporating traditional knowledge about local flora and pest history, programs become more nuanced and accepted. Community ownership also facilitates rapid responses to suspected outbreaks, coordinating with veterinary and plant-health authorities when needed. When residents see tangible benefits—fewer crop losses, healthier landscapes—their buy-in and vigilance naturally rise.
A culture of mutual accountability emerges when guests are welcomed into governance processes. Transparent communication about why certain behaviors are required creates intrinsic motivation to comply. Sharing success stories, measurable improvements, and data on pest reductions helps demonstrate value. Visitor experiences become more meaningful when travelers realize their actions contribute directly to the resilience of farms and ecosystems. This inclusive dynamic transforms biosecurity from a set of rules into a shared ethical standard that protects livelihoods while enabling vibrant, nature-based tourism. The result is a healthier landscape for all stakeholders.

Infrastructure investments offer practical supports for biosecurity. Clean water for handwashing, safe disposal units, labeled gear storage, and accessible sanitizing products reduce friction and resistance among travelers. Designating specific routes and timing for farm visits minimizes cross-contact with vulnerable crops. Where possible, physical barriers like boot cleaning mats and sanitizing stations at every transition point reinforce habits. Facility design should consider visitor flow, ensuring spaces are easy to navigate while maintaining biosecurity integrity. When infrastructure is aligned with daily routines, adherence becomes almost automatic, and the risk of unintentional transfer declines substantially.
Technology and data collection can enhance monitoring without intruding on experiences. Simple digital checklists captured by guides help maintain a record of hygiene actions and site movements. Photo logs of cleaning steps provide verification for auditors and regulators. Real-time alerts tied to pest reports alert teams if a species is detected near a visited site. Sharing anonymized data with local authorities supports wider surveillance efforts and early warning systems. Thoughtful privacy protections reassure guests while enabling beneficial collaborations that protect agriculture and natural resources.
Policy frameworks at regional and national levels create the scaffolding for consistent biosecurity. Clear rules about equipment, soil movement, and plant material, coupled with enforceable sanctions for noncompliance, deter careless behavior. Yet policies work best when they are complemented by practical guidelines and incentives for operators. Scholarships or certifications for sustainable tourism practices can motivate adherence. Public–private partnerships help fund training, gear, and signage. Continuous evaluation, including pest-diculty indicators and visitor feedback, ensures programs stay relevant as landscapes and pests evolve. The best outcomes arise when policy, practice, and community purpose reinforce one another.
As travelers increasingly seek nature-rich experiences, responsible biosecurity becomes a competitive advantage. Tours that prioritize pest and disease prevention attract guests who value safety, conservation, and authentic engagement with local cultures. By integrating education, infrastructure, and governance, destinations can safeguard crops, protect biodiversity, and maintain resilient rural economies. The cumulative effect of well-executed measures translates into healthier ecosystems and a safer travel experience for everyone involved. When biosecurity is embedded in every touchpoint—from pre-trip communications to on-site routines—the ripple effects extend far beyond a single tour season, delivering enduring benefits for people, farms, and the environment.
